member.ResultBeam(no, nodes_or_line, section_start, result_beam_integrate_stresses_and_forces, result_beam_parameters, included_objects, excluded_objects, comment, params) ⇒

Create result beam member

Kind: instance method of Member
Returns: Created member

Param Type Description
no Number Index of member, can be undefined
nodes_or_line Array/Number List of node indexes or number of line
section_start Number Section start. Section end is same as section start by default. To set section end specify distribution type.
result_beam_integrate_stresses_and_forces String Stresses and forces type, can be undefined: INTEGRATE_WITHIN_CUBOID_QUADRATIC INTEGRATE_WITHIN_CUBOID_GENERAL INTEGRATE_WITHIN_CYLINDER INTEGRATE_FROM_LISTED_OBJECT
result_beam_parameters Array Result beam parameters, can be undefined 1 - [Yz] 2 - [Y+, Y-, Z+, Z-] 3 - [R] 4 - undefined
included_objects Array Included surfaces, members and solids, can be undefined ([true, [1, 2], true]: true = all objects, array of indexes = only specified objects)
excluded_objects Array Excluded surfaces, members and solids, can be undefined ([undefined, [1, 2], undefined]: array of indexes = only specified objects)
comment String Comment, can be undefined
params Object Member's parameters, can be undefined

member.Rib(nodes_or_line, no, section_start, rib_alignment, surface_assignment_autodetect, align_axes, flange_dimensions, surfaces, comment, params) ⇒

Kind: instance method of Member
Returns: object Rib

Param Type Description
nodes_or_line Array/Number List of node indexes or number of line
no Number Index of member, can be undefined
section_start Number Section start. Section end is same as section start by default. To set section end specify distribution type.
rib_alignment String Alignment of rib - "ALIGNMENT_ON_Z_SIDE_NEGATIVE","ALIGNMENT_CENTRIC","ALIGNMENT_ON_Z_SIDE_POSITIVE","ALIGNMENT_USER_DEFINED_VIA_MEMBER_ECCENTRICITY"
surface_assignment_autodetect Boolean
align_axes Boolean
flange_dimensions Array two dimensional array each row could have form [end_ordinate,reference_length_definition_type,reference_length_width,width_minus_y_maximal,width_plus_y_maximal,reference_length,width_minus_y_integrative,width_plus_y_integrative]
surfaces Array
comment String
params Object

member.NodesOnMember(values)

Sets nodes on member

Kind: instance method of Member

Param Type Description
values Array Nodes on member values in format [[node_1, reference_1, from_start_1, from_end1_1] ... [node_n, reference_n, from_start_n, from_end_1]]

member.EndModifications(member_start, member_end)

Sets member start and/or member end extensions

Kind: instance method of Member

Param Type Description
member_start Array Member start values, can be undefined ([Δi, αi,y, αi,z])
member_end Array Member end values, can be undefined ([Δj, αj,y, αj,z])

member.SectionDistributionUniform()

Sets uniform section distribution

Kind: instance method of Member

member.SectionDistributionLinear(section_start, section_end, section_alignment)

Sets linear distribution

Kind: instance method of Member

Param Type Description
section_start Number Number of section at start of member
section_end Number Number of section at end of member
section_alignment String section_alignment Section alignment (Top, Centric, Bottom), can be undefined (centric as default)

member.SectionDistributionTaperedAtBothSides(section_start, section_internal, section_end, reference_type, section_distance_from_start, section_distance_from_end, section_alignment)

Sets tapered at both sides distribution

Kind: instance method of Member

Param Type Description
section_start Number Number of section at start of member
section_internal Number Number of section at internal point of member (between start and end)
section_end Number Number of section at end of member
reference_type String Reference type (L, XY, XZ), can be undefined
section_distance_from_start Array Member distance ([distance, is_relative]), can be undefined
section_distance_from_end Array Member distance ([distance, is_relative]), can be undefined
section_alignment String Section alignment (Top, Centric, Bottom), can be undefined (top as default)
